A prominent journal integrity watchdog has expanded its database of compromised academic publications. The Hijacked Journal Checker now lists over 450 suspect journals, flagging potential issues for researchers and those relying on scientific findings.
Key takeaways
- Over 450 journals now flagged as potentially compromised
- Database expansion aids research integrity checks
- Critical for AI tools citing scientific literature
- Helps users verify source credibility
Why it matters
Users of AI tools that incorporate or cite scientific research need to be aware of publication integrity. This expansion helps identify unreliable sources, ensuring AI-generated summaries and analyses are based on credible, peer-reviewed studies.
